Attenborough ‘inspiration’ for William's series about rangers

THE Prince of Wales has described Sir David Attenborough as the “inspiration” for his new wildlife documentary project highlighting the work of rangers.
-
William hopes the six-part series will help nature's wardens be “valued, respected, seen” and promote the “wonderful” regions they protect, just as the broadcaster and naturalist’s films drew viewers’ attention to remote parts of the globe.
The series called Guardians features rangers who do “one of the most dangerous jobs on the planet’, said William, from safeguarding snow leopards in the Indian Himalayas, defending marine life in Mexico's Sea of Cortez to protecting elephants and gorillas in the Central African Republic.
William said: “Any progress, any future we want for the natural world, has to come from the ranger community being valued, respected, seen.”
The prince’s comments were made at the press launch of the series, with each episode featuring an on-screen introduction by the future King who also appears in a trailer for the project.
